Language Movement hero Jalil dies
Language Movement veteran MA Jalil Sarker passed away on Thursday in Seoul, South Korea. He was 87.
Family sources said Jalil breathed his last around 5:30pm at a hospital in Seoul. He went with his wife to visit their only son Dr MA Zahed who is now living in the South Korean capital.
Jalil was a front-line language movement hero. He was among the first group of 10 students who came out from the Arts Building of Dhaka University in a procession defying section 144 in 1952.
Jalil, a first year student of Political Science department of the DU at that time, was arrested from the procession.
He joined a reception organised by the president for the language movement heroes on February 25, 1981.
